As of July 4, 2025, Sh. Jagdamba Pol is considered very expensive with a PE Ratio of 20.65 and an EV to EBITDA of 14.79, significantly higher than its peers, indicating potential overvaluation despite a strong year-to-date return of 49.48%.
As of 4 July 2025, the valuation grade for Sh. Jagdamba Pol has moved from expensive to very expensive. The company appears to be overvalued based on its current financial metrics. Key ratios include a PE Ratio of 20.65, an EV to EBITDA of 14.79, and a PEG Ratio of 0.41, which indicates a high valuation relative to its growth prospects.

In comparison to its peers, Sh. Jagdamba Pol's valuation is notably higher than AGI Greenpac, which has a PE Ratio of 16.09 and an EV to EBITDA of 8.70, and Uflex, with a PE Ratio of 13.43 and an EV to EBITDA of 6.97. While the stock has outperformed the Sensex with a year-to-date return of 49.48% compared to the Sensex's 6.77%, the elevated valuation suggests that investors may be pricing in excessive growth expectations.
